For the Petitioner/s : Mr. Nand Kishore Prasad Sinha, Advocate For the Respondent/s : Mr. Vishwambhar Prasad, AC to AAG-5 ====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E THE CHIEF JUSTICE ORAL ORDER 24-05-2017 Keeping in view the order passed by the concerned respondent vide Annexure-A, rejecting the representation of the petitioner, now no action is required to be taken in the present matter.
In case the petitioner has any grievance still subsisting with regard to the manner in which consideration is made, he will have the liberty to challenge the same in an
Patna High Court MJC No.387 of 2015 (3) dt.24-05-2017 2/2 appropriate proceedings afresh in accordance with law. With the aforesaid liberty, this contempt application stands disposed of.
